Vipers strike for first preseason win

Aug 29, 2019 | 10:11 AM

Vernon Vipers got their first win of the BCHL preseason, 5-4 in overtime over the Salmon Arm Silverbacks at the Shaw Centre Wednesday night.

Five different players scored for Vernon, including Connor Sleeth with the game winner 19 seconds into the extra period.

Trey Taylor, Curtis Hammond, Colby Feist and Nick Cherkowski also hit the back of the net for the Snakes who were up 4-2 going into the third period.

“The game had its up and downs as expected, but it was a good challenge for our group as we continue in the next step of the process,” commented Vipers Head Coach and GM Jason McKee. “We were probably guilty of trying to do too much individually at times.”
